I don't blame you for being burnt out from super hero comic book movies (the vast majority of them are safe, generic, forgettable assembly line crap) but The Batman is such a breathe of fresh air and is such a brilliantly done take on the character.
It is THAT good. I can't stress enough how entertaining it was. The plot was very well thought out & detailed and its long run time was used wisely in order to build character development and move the story along.

Definitely see this in theaters on the biggest screen possible with the most booming theater speakers imaginable (the score is sublime and whenever the Batman theme came up in different versions , I got goose bumps every time)

You won't see any stupid talking racoons in The Batman or any idiotic time traveling elements in The Batman or any type of stupid lame slap stick comedy in The Batman either (there is some really well done dark humor that was used in The Batman though. Mainly from Zoe Kravitz and Colin Farrell as the Penguin) Pattinson was ****ing awesome as Batman too.

The Batman is the best most entertaining film I've seen in theaters since Blade Runner 2049 (and that was all the way back in 2017)

Movie was good. Not great but good. It was kind of drawn out a bit, I don't mind a 3hr movie but it can't have a lot of slow spots. This movie tended to have quite a bit slow parts IMO.

Really the only character I had a problem with was Pattinson. He's a good actor. That's fine. I just don't think he was the right guy to play Batman/Wayne. Too skinny, don't like the whole Emo Bruce gimmick. I just get turned off real quick on that kind of shit. I had this feeling going into the movie so maybe I was a bit biased from the start.

The Batsuit just looked weird, namely the cowl. Said this before but it looks like something out of the movie Kickass.

The theme song played more times than a Peacock ad. Jim Gordon's only lines in the movie were "jesus christ".

Not too important, but the Batmobile was pretty half assed. A 60's Charger with a jet drive?? Cmon man...needs to be more unique to the character than that. I dont care if this is based off the year2 comic story or whatever.

6.5 to 7 out of 10 if I were to rank. I still think the Nolan trilogy and the 1st two Burton/Keaton Batman movies were better than this one.
